	<description><![CDATA[<p>I was having exactly this issue this morning.&#160; Turns out that copying and pasting the code from DCG puts in "curly" quote marks instead of the correct single quote marks.&#160; D&#39;oh. Next time I&#39;ll remember to check all of my &#39; s!</p>

	<description><![CDATA[<p>Hi Eli,</p>
<p>The only time I&#39;ve seen this error is when, sometimes, people copy and paste this line into their template file, rather than type it:</p>
<p><span class="sfcode">&#60;?php include (ABSPATH . &#39;/wp-content/plugins/dynamic-content-gallery-plugin/dynamic-gallery.php&#39;); ?&#62;</span></p>
<p>All I can suggest is try typing this directly into your template file rather than copy and paste.</p>
<p>Hope this helps.</p>
